Transaction 95ed7a93b71ed8c8e37727cba2b4cce7299bbe0f887dbfe322ca30e23c5d6a0d

1 Input
2 Outputs
  • 95ed7a93b71ed8c8e37727cba2b4cce7299bbe0f887dbfe322ca30e23c5d6a0d:0
  • value  20430000
    address  34HZSPot7PRxAMuhXSFByZRjt9jFvDbXxS
  • 95ed7a93b71ed8c8e37727cba2b4cce7299bbe0f887dbfe322ca30e23c5d6a0d:1
  • value  36476834
    address  33Jc2ViAwkGvVwCiB2u6tCPg64ac9ve9Xk